Decades of aggressive marketing of breastmilk substitutes have led to significant reductions in rates of exclusive #breastfeeding.
However, rates of exclusive breastfeeding are 20% higher in countries that have legislation substantially aligned with the International Code of Marketing of Breastmilk Substitutes than in countries without it.
And continuation of breastfeeding in the first two years of life is more than twice as high when the legislation is substantially aligned with the Code.
